Subject: tailcat cut-over done

Team — tailcat v2 is live as of this morning. Old logview CLI is frozen; uninstall it by Friday. All tailing now goes through the Brindlework gateway, so expect slightly different stream prefixes. Auth is inherited from your shell session, no tokens needed. Escalate weirdness to the platform channel. Update your local config to the following values.

config for yahof-tajop:
zorath:
  pin: 7493
  metrics_host: metrics.zorath.tolvaqsys.internal
  tenant: praiel
  seal: seal_fd9cd4f1

Welcome aboard! This PR adds the bulk importer for the Quillhaven catalogue feed. It parses the nightly MARC-ish export from Bramblefield, dedupes against existing records, and upserts in batches. Nothing fancy, but watch the batch size — the Shelfwright DB gets grumpy past a point. The knobs we landed on are below.

constants for yafog-hawep:
RATE_LIMITS = {
    "aldeth": 722,
    "tamix": 452,
}

## Releases

Dispatchweave is Cartbridge Logistics' driver-assignment heuristic. Releases are cut from the stable branch only; never tag from a feature branch. The solver config and heuristic weights are versioned together — do not release one without the other. Every release tarball is signed before upload to the internal mirror. Maintainers verify artifacts against the signing key below.

deploy key for bajef-yaguf: bky19_Nj7Lji5rR3rCBH1SEnc